Saya telah membahas serangkaian aplikasi/alat baris perintah baru-baru ini termasuk Cookie, Sway, dan takeover.sh. Hari ini, saya menemukan aplikasi yang akan mengakhiri semua (potensial) masalah cahaya biru Anda dan aplikasi itu bernama Blugon .
Blugon adalah baris perintah ringan yang dapat dikonfigurasi Filter cahaya biru untuk X. Anda dapat menjalankannya sekali atau sebagai daemon (secara manual atau melalui systemd). Ini bekerja secara efektif dengan menghitung warna layar dari waktu dan konfigurasi sistem Anda.
Blugon juga mendukung beberapa backend termasuk tty
untuk menjalankan blugon di TTY Anda, dan xgamma
.
Blugon – Filter Cahaya Biru untuk X
Fitur dalam Filter Cahaya Biru
- Sumber terbuka dan tersedia gratis untuk distribusi Linux.
- Kode sumber tersedia di GitHub.
- Mendukung beberapa backend termasuk
xgamma
,tty
, danscg
.
Dependensi Blugon adalah Python , libx11 , libxrandr , dan xorg-xgamma opsional bagian belakang.
Cara Menginstal Blugon di Linux
Pertama, instal dependensi yang diperlukan berikut dan klon kode sumber Blugon dari repositori git seperti yang ditunjukkan.
$ sudo apt install libxrandr2 libxrandr-dev libx11-dev $ git clone https://github.com/jumper149/blugon.git
Sekarang Anda dapat membuat dan memasang Blugon di Linux seperti yang ditunjukkan.
$ cd blugon/ $ make $ sudo make install
Konfigurasi Blugon
Anda dapat menggunakan konfigurasi default sebagai template:
$ mkdir -p ~/.config/blugon/ $ cp /usr/share/blugon/configs/default/gamma ~/.config/blugon/gamma $ blugon --printconfig > ~/.config/blugon/config
Jika tidak, Anda dapat menemukan contoh konfigurasi di /usr/share/blugon/configs/
direktori.
Penggunaan Blugon
Mulai blugon dari terminal:
$ blugon
Jalankan di latar belakang dengan:
$ (blugon&) # to start $ killall blugon # to stop
Untuk menjalankan blugon dengan systemd , aktifkan layanan sebagai pengguna dengan perintah:
$ systemctl --user enable blugon.service
Anda dapat menggunakan mode saat ini untuk mengontrol suhu warna secara manual (misalnya dengan pintasan keyboard) tanpa menggunakan daemon:
$ blugon --setcurrent="+600" # for more blue $ blugon --setcurrent="-600" # for more red
Seperti biasa, Anda dapat menggunakan -h
tandai bantuan atau halaman manual yang lebih intensif:
$ man blugon
Opsi Blugon
-o
atau--once
mengimplementasikan nilai gamma menggunakan waktu saat ini.-S
atau--setcurrent
menyetel suhu warna.-s
atau--simulation
mensimulasikan konfigurasi sepanjang hari.-f
atau--fade
memudar dalam warna layar saat startup.-i [secs]
atau--interval=[secs]
menyetel waktu antara penyegaran.-c [path]
atau--configdir=[path]
menentukan direktori konfigurasi.-b [backend]
atau--backend=[backend]
untuk memilih backend untuk berkomunikasi dengan X.
Apakah ada script atau aplikasi untuk mengelola blue light yang anda ketahui? Berikan komentar, pertanyaan, dan pendapat Anda di Blugon di bagian diskusi.